  • Radeon R9 M290X has 100% more power consumption, than FirePro W4100.
  • Both video cards are using PCIe 3.0 x16 interface connection to a motherboard.
  • Radeon R9 M290X has 2 GB more memory, than FirePro W4100.
  • FirePro W4100 is used in Desktops, and Radeon R9 M290X - in Laptops.
  • FirePro W4100 and Radeon R9 M290X are build with GCN architecture.
  • Core clock speed of Radeon R9 M290X is 220 MHz higher, than FirePro W4100.
  • FirePro W4100 and Radeon R9 M290X are manufactured by 28 nm process technology.
  • Memory clock speed of FirePro W4100 is 2800 MHz higher, than Radeon R9 M290X.
